RTLPlus is bringing Glüksrad, Ruck Zuck, Familen Duell and Jeopardy, and they're doing it on the same set for all 4.
https://www.facebook.com/buzzerblog/posts/10154543992558493
Feud and Jeopardy! are airing until the end of October, where they'll be replaced with Hot Streak and Wheel.

Really weird clue values- the last clue is worth more than the rest of the category combined, which doesn't seem right. A 25-50-75-100-125 value set seems more natural (and would have a total value less than the values here- 375 compared to 430).
No problem with the interchangable set- saves money, and other than the Glucksrad wheel there are no really important set pieces that are unique to an individual show..
